Airports Council International Europe and
EUROCONTROL launched the Joint Industry
Continuous Descent Approach (CDA) Action
Plan at the Aviation Environment Summit in
Geneva. This CDA project is an integral part
of the FEP and is going extremely well. Watt
confi rms: “We actually started to see operational
fl ight trials starting in 2009 – in some
cases within 12 months of our team’s visit.”
Brussels Airlines, for example, has been
participating in the trials, as has the Polish
airline, LOT, both with assistance from their
respective Air Navigation Service Providers,
Belgocontrol and PANSA. Over the past 18
months, Watt’s team has visited more than
30 airports and airport groups. Watt says:
“The beauty of these visits is that we are
fi nding that when we visit an organisation to
assist with their CDA planning, this often provides
a kick-start for another of our projects
– Collaborative Environmental Management
[CEM] – as well.” Watt’s team is now concentrating
on validating a CEM concept and
developing an implementation plan, which it
hopes to roll out in late 2010 or early 2011.

However, EUROCONTROL’s work to drive
through environmental improvements goes
well beyond the provision of advanced modelling
tools. The Flight Effi ciency Plan (FEP)
is beginning to have a signifi cant eff ect on
how the whole industry approaches this vital
task. Launched in November 2008 by EUROCONTROL,
the Civil Air Navigation Services
Organisation (CANSO) and the International
Air Transport Association (IATA), the FEP
has, according to Watt, provided a greater
focus on the environmental issues facing the
industry. It has got all three organisations to
publicly commit themselves to the eff ort to
improve effi ciency, targeting fuel burn and
